In February 2026, carriers purchased 2.9 thousand new large-capacity trucks with a gross weight of more than 16 tons. This is immediately 33.4% less than a year earlier, but 20.8% higher than in January, analysts from the Autostat agency report.
The undisputed leader among heavy transport suppliers was the domestic KamAZ, which managed to deliver 1,063 trucks to customers. The indicators of other market players turned out to be much more modest.
Thus, with a noticeable lag, the second and third places were taken by the Chinese FAW and Sitrak (316 and 298 units, respectively), which previously had very significant supply volumes.
The top 5 leading brands were rounded out by the Russian Ural (233 units) and the Belarusian MAZ (215 units), which managed to push aside extremely strong competitors from the Middle Kingdom, including Dongfeng.
In the model rating of the segment, there was a change in the favorite – instead of the Sitrak C7H truck tractor, the KamAZ-43 118 became one – this is an all-terrain truck with a 6×6 wheel arrangement.
